Local Perceptions Reveal Climate Change Threatens Non-Timber Forest Product Livelihoods
Local communities in Ghana perceive significant negative impacts of climate variability, specifically altered rainfall patterns and increased temperatures, on the availability and production of non-timber forest products (NTFPs), directly affecting their livelihoods and food security.
Ecological Frontiers · 2023
Key Findings
- 01A decline in the production levels of NTFPs such as honey, snails, and mushrooms has been reported by respondents.
- 02This decline is attributed to increased temperatures, reduced rainfall, and prolonged droughts.
- 03The reduction in NTFP availability has led to decreased income for rural dwellers.
- 04Food security is adversely affected by the diminished NTFP yields.

Limitations
The study relies on self-reported perceptions, which can be subjective. It doesn't quantify the exact percentage of NTFP decline or income loss, making it hard to measure the precise economic impact. The focus is on Ghana, so findings might not apply elsewhere.
Reliability & validity
Reliability could be improved by using standardized measurement tools for perceptions and cross-referencing with objective data where possible. Validity is supported by the large sample size and the direct engagement with the affected population, capturing their lived experiences.
